WebDynamic mixer for analytical HPLC Dynamic mixing chamber (250 V), stainless steel, analytical, 1/16“, up to 420 bar, 1740 µl mixing volume Article No.: A0285 Show product … WebMixing chamber effects. An open tube becomes an excellent mixer if the sample spends too much time in this environment. This has the undesirable effect of decreasing N and lowering resolution. Its effect can be minimized by making connections with very short pieces of small inner diameter (I.D.) tubing. More care is needed with small I.D. columns. WebI. The retention factor for all peaks are in the range of 0.5 - 20. II. All peaks should be symmetric with an asymmetry factor B/A in the range of 0.9 - 15. III. For quantification, the minimum resolution between the two closest peaks should be 1.5, though 2.0 is best to compensate for small changes in separation conditions. Possible cause WebReverse HPLC is a separation technique that works on the principle of hydrophobic (non-polar) interactions to separate polar, nonpolar, ionic and ionizable compounds. It uses a non-polar stationary phase and a polar mobile phase, such as mixtures of water and methanol or acetonitrile.

Solvent … WebBy mixing different proportions of these solvents or by using different gradient profiles, the selectivity of a separation may be ‘tuned’ to produce the best resolution between the analytes. In reversed phase HPLC the amount of organic solvent relative to the aqueous component is typically low or begins low and then rises during a gradient separation.

Retention time (RT) is a measure of the time taken for a solute to pass through a chromatography column. It is calculated as the time from injection to detection.
